The main cause of portal hypertension is cirrhosis and therefore carvedilol is increasingly used in these patients. Due to its extensive hepatic metabolism, carvedilol is contraindicated in severe hepatic impairment. CARVEDILOL (KAR ve dil ol) treats high blood pressure and heart failure. It may also be used to prevent further damage after a heart attack. It works by lowering your blood pressure and heart rate, making it easier for your heart to pump blood to the rest of your body. It belongs to a group of medications called beta blockers. The recommended starting dose of carvedilol tablets is 6.25 mg twice daily. If you forget to take your dose of beta blocker, take it as soon as you remember. But don’t take two doses within six hours of each other. If it’s almost time to take your medicine, most doctors say to wait and take your next dose at the regular time. Do not take two doses of beta blocker at the same time.
